New York - Silvio Berlusconi’s bunga bunga bombshell, Nicole Minetti, was seen sunning herself, in pink thong bikini, over Christmas on a Miami beach, despite her 5-year sentence behind bars. The 28-year-old had been convicted in July for supplying prostitutes for the Berlusconi’s notorious bunga bunga orgies. Currently, she remains free while she appeals her sentence. The former dental hygienist had once served as a regional councilor for the disgraced former Italian leader’s People of Freedom party. She was accused of getting the Moroccan-born exotic dancer known as Ruby the Heart Stealer for Berluscone, at the time, Ruby was just 17.
